1. It is said that RedHat is synonymous with Linux, that is to say, RedHat's Linux is recognized by most people.
But: what are the specific connections and differences between RedHat.Enterprise.Linux.5 and RedHat Linux 9.0 and RedHat Fedora core? Where did CentOS come from? our company uses CentOS. Is this good? what's good about it?
The reason why RedHat became famous: with a long history, he began to operate Linux; in 1993, providing complete solutions, more professional, unlike debian in the form of a community; the original rpm package makes it very easy to install Linux software and eliminates the trouble of compiling.
RedHat in the release of version 9.03, no longer continue the previous development code, but named after RedHat.Enterprise.Linux (referred to as rhel), that is, RedHat Enterprise Edition, now has been developed to 5license seems to start from 3, customers need to buy license, that is, you need to pay for subsequent updates and services of the system (you can update for 60 days free of charge, and if you do not want to enjoy the update, the system can be used free of charge. ), and the free version of its personal desktop is being done by the RedHat community, which can be supported by RedHat. The version released by this community is Fedora (literal translation is also a kind of men's hat), which is released twice a year, and now it has been released to 10 rhel. Fedora has always been a testing ground for Fedora, and the software used in each version is almost the latest version of the kernel and library, so it is difficult to configure. However, based on the basis of RedHat, there is still a large proportion of people using Fedora. CentOS compiles rhel again, removes the RedHat flag, and has a community-released version of Linux, so there is almost no difference between CentOS and rhel. The main difference is that you don't have to pay to use it. From rhel's point of view, CentOS is very suitable for enterprises.

3. There are so many distributions of Linux mentioned above, which ones are better and what are the advantages? Should the version of Linux be chosen differently depending on the purpose of Linux? Please elaborate on the strengths and weaknesses of each version.
RedHat Enterprise Edition (rhel), suitable for enterprise use, excellent stability and compatibility are shown in that each version uses relatively mature libraries and kernels, and some large EDA software is tested and installed in advance, such as cadence, so it is more suitable for servers and workstations, but not for personal desktops, because if you do not buy license, you will not be able to enjoy rich updates, and because the kernel and libraries are relatively conservative. It can't keep up with the development of Linux, so that a lot of entertainment software is very difficult to install. CentOS is similar to rhel.
Fedora, as mentioned earlier, this version is so aggressive every time it is released that many drivers are not well configured, but the latest Fedora10 is conservative and stable. The yu software source is based on rpm package management, making it easy to install the software.
Ubuntu, based on debian, the desktop environment is mainly gnome, is the most popular Linux personal desktop, its advantage is that it is very easy to configure, after installing the system, as long as the hardware is not too new, basically no other configuration, the hardware can identify and install drivers. And its apt update source server is very rich in software, as long as a command, you can automatically download and install the required software from the network. Ubuntu is so easy to install that you can even use wubi to install Linux in the windows partition. There are many derivative versions of Ubuntu, including KUbuntu (the desktop uses KDE, which is more gorgeous), xUbuntu (with xfce, which requires less configuration), and eUbuntu (for children and education), which users can choose according to their needs, preferences, and hardware configuration.
Suse is known as the most beautiful Linux distribution, of course, its essence is the same as other versions, except that developers make some efforts in window art, and of course, it takes more system resources to get gorgeous. Other versions of Linux can completely achieve the effect of suse through some modifications.
Redflag, the Linux version developed by the Chinese Academy of Sciences, is mainly for government users, and its personal desktop version is free. This version of art is very close to windows, making it easier for users to get started, but in fact, desktops are also based on KDE, which is very common.
Puppy, a very small version of Linux, installs a mirror image of more than 90 M, but includes graphical desktops, browsers, offices and other commonly used software, which are all stored in memory when the system is running. It is said that the puppy installed in the USB disk can be removed after the system boot, and the system can still run.
